Workflow
- Check installed typegpu, unplugin-typegpu, @webgpu/types, tsover, and browser/runtime support.
- Define schemas before resources and shader signatures.
- Keep root/device/resource ownership explicit.
- Validate unsupported-browser fallback, reduced-motion/static quality, and GPU cleanup.
Gotchas
- A d.* schema is the CPU layout, GPU layout, and TypeScript type source of truth.
- TypeScript shader functions require unplugin-typegpu; WGSL-only usage may not.
- Do not allocate buffers, textures, bind groups, or pipelines per frame unless measured and cached.
